Incidence, Texas, All Cancer Sites, All Races (incl Hisp), All Ages, Female

Incidence, Texas, All Cancer Sites, All Races (incl Hisp), All Ages, Female

Line graph with 21 years and 2 segments
During 2000-2016, the APC1 in the rate of cancer was falling: -0.5 with a 95% confidence interval from -0.8 to -0.4.
During 2016-2020, the APC1 in the rate of cancer was stable: 1.1 with a 95% confidence interval from -0.1 to 2.6.
